首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
在最坏情况下,堆排序需要比较的次数为【 】。
在最坏情况下,堆排序需要比较的次数为【 】。
admin
2009-01-15
61
问题
在最坏情况下,堆排序需要比较的次数为【 】。
选项
答案
O(nlog2n)
解析
在最坏情况下,冒泡排序所需要的比较次数为n(n-1)/2;简单插入排序所需要的比较次数为n(n-1)/2;希尔排序所需要的比较次数为O(n^1.5);堆排序所需要的比较次数为O(nlog2n)。
转载请注明原文地址:https://kaotiyun.com/show/vv2p777K
本试题收录于:
二级VB题库NCRE全国计算机二级分类
0
二级VB
NCRE全国计算机二级
相关试题推荐
下列代码的执行结果是()。publicClassTestl{publicstaticvoidmain(StringArgs[]){System.out.println(5/2);}}
下面是一个Applet程序,其功能是对输入的字符串进行抽取。要求给出抽取的子串在母串中的起始和终止位置,输出抽取出来的子串。请改正程序中的错误(有下划线的语句),使程序能输出正确的结果。注意:不改动程序的结构,不得增行或删行。程序运行结果如
请完成下列Java程序。程序的功能是对数组进行冒泡排序。冒泡排序算法的基本思路是把当前数据序列中的各相邻数据两两比较,发现任何一对数据间不符合要求的升序或降序关系则立即调换他们的顺序,从而保证相邻数据间符合升序或降序的关系。本题是进行升序排列。例如数组a[
对象是一组相关变量和相关方法的封装体,是类的一个【】。
在程序设计阶段应该采取【】和逐步求精的方法,把一个模块的功能逐步分解,细化为一系列具体的步骤,进而用某种程序设计语言写成程序。
下列是Applet的运行过程经历的4个步骤,这些步骤正确的顺序应是 ①浏览器中的Java运行环境运行该Applet ②浏览器加载HTML文件中指定的Applet类 ③浏览器解析HTML文件 ④浏览器加载指定URL中的HTML文件
下面程序的功能是从键盘读取一行文本并将该文本存储到文件中。当用户运行该程序时,需要输入一行文本并按下回车键。然后在DOS系统提示符处输入typefile.txt并按下Enter键,这时屏幕会显示typefile.txt的内容。通过这个命令可以验证该程序
要实现对Java代码的数字签名,对于代码的提供者要经过的4个步骤的正确顺序是 ①创建JAR文件 ②创建密钥 ③对JAR文件惺智┟? ④输出公钥证书
当要将一文本文件当做一个数据库访问,读完一个记录后,跳到另一个记录,它们在文件的不同地方时,一般使用()类访问。
查询数据库的标准步骤是:载入JDBC驱动器、定义连接的网址URL、建立连接、【】、执行查询或更新、处理结果、关闭连接。
随机试题
A.Ⅰ类水B.Ⅱ类水C.Ⅲ类水D.Ⅳ类水E.Ⅴ类水适用于源头水、国家自然保护区
下列有关工程监理人员职责的说法中,不正确的是()。
建设工程项目施工生产要素的质量控制包括()。
根据《行政处罚法》的规定,能够当场作出行政处罚决定的是()。
某企业销售商品收入560万元,提供劳务收入110万元,出租无形资产收入320万元,应计入营业收入的金额为()万元。
(1)营房各处_______的灯火,欢腾热闹的情景,使他又激动起来,回想起白天参加国庆大典的场面。(2)学生们反映,每次听张教授的讲座,总是_______匪浅。填入横线部分最恰当的一项是()。
试论刑罚的功能。
在某个信息系统项目中,存在新老系统切换问题,在设置项目计划网络图时,新系统上线和老系统下线之间应设置成(144)的关系。
下列选项中,不是微机总线的是
Onceuponatime,agreatboxer,TickBlack,wenttoarestaurant【B1】dinner.Hetookoffhiscoatand【B2】itatthedoor.ButheW
最新回复
(
0
)